Saed News: An Austrian woman, during her trip to Croatia, unknowingly brought several insects back to her home. Meanwhile, environmental activists are working to return these insects to their original habitat.
According to the community service section of Saed News, quoted from Akhbar and UPI, an animal rescue service in Austria stated in a press release that a woman, after returning from her trip to Croatia to her home in Natternbach, discovered a mother scorpion and 17 babies hidden in her suitcase while unpacking. The rescuers said they intend to return the scorpions to nature in their native country, Croatia.
The report added: "The transferred insects have been safely secured and handed over to specialized rescuers. They are currently at the Linz Animal Shelter, preparing to begin their journey back and resume their lives in Croatia."
